Infrared sensor garbage cans are classified based on their functionality. The different functional classifications include the following:
With ninestars automatic touchless opening and closing trash cans, users do not need to touch the lid to open and close the bin. Just a slight wave of the hand or the presence of the foot near the infrared sensor is enough to activate the lid. This makes throwing garbage more convenient and hygienic. Some automatic trash cans have a delay function that keeps the lid open for a few seconds before closing it automatically. Other models have a mechanism that lets users keep the lid open until they close it manually.
The dual compartment trash cans have two compartments, which allow the sorting of trash. This means that users can put different types of waste in the two compartments. One of the most common types of sorting is the separation of recyclable waste from general waste. The dual compartment infrared sensor recycling trash cans make it easy to sort and store waste. Some models come with a single inner bucket that can be divided into two or more compartments by using removable dividers.

Q1: How should one clean an infrared sensor trash can?
A1: First, remove the batteries or unplug the power source. Wipe the outside with a damp cloth and a mild soap solution. Do not submerge the can in water or use abrasive cleaners.
Q2: Why is battery life short in an infrared sensor trash can?
A2: The batteries may be weak from being exposed to extreme temperatures or humidity. The sensor can also be triggered often, which depletes the batteries.
Q3: What should one do if an automatic trash can stops opening?
A3: Check the batteries first to see if they are dead. Then, check the battery contacts for corrosion. Clean them with a cotton swab dipped in vinegar. If it doesn't work, contact the manufacturer.
